A motion control module is a specialized electronic component that is designed to control the movement of different components in a robotic system. These modules are typically equipped with advanced software and hardware components that enable them to precisely regulate the speed, torque, and position of robotic actuators, sensors, and other mechanical components. By integrating a motion control module into a robotic system, engineers can achieve precise and synchronized motion control, enabling robots to perform complex tasks with unparalleled accuracy and repeatability.

One of the key advantages of motion control modules is their ability to optimize the performance of robotic systems in real-time. These modules are equipped with advanced feedback mechanisms that continuously monitor and adjust the movements of robotic components based on environmental conditions, load changes, and other external factors. This dynamic control capability enables robots to adapt quickly to changing conditions, ensuring optimal performance and safety in diverse applications.

In addition to improving performance, motion control modules also play a crucial role in enhancing the flexibility and versatility of robotic systems. By providing precise control over motion parameters such as speed, acceleration, and deceleration, these modules enable robots to perform a wide range of tasks with varying requirements. Whether it’s picking and placing objects in a manufacturing setting or performing delicate surgical procedures in a healthcare environment, motion control modules allow robots to adapt to different tasks and environments with ease.
